Exploring the Three Main Categories of Rocks

Rocks fall into three primary categories based on their formation processes: igneous, sedimentary, and metamorphic rocks. Understanding how they form gives insight into Earth’s geological history and helps identify them accurately during exploration activities.

Igneous rocks originate from magma cooling either beneath the surface (intrusive) or above ground (extrusive). Their texture varies depending on where they cool—coarse-grained when cooled slowly underground versus fine-grained when cooled rapidly at the surface.

Sedimentary rocks are formed by deposition and cementation of mineral particles over time. They often contain fossils which make identification easier compared to other rock types. These rocks play a significant role in providing resources like oil, gas, and coal through their layered structures.

Distinguishing Features Between Rock Types

To effectively classify rocks, it’s essential to recognize distinguishing features among the three main groups. Visual inspection combined with simple tests can help determine whether a sample belongs to igneous, sedimentary, or metamorphic category.

One common method involves examining grain size and structure. Igneous rocks typically exhibit interlocking crystals visible under magnification, whereas sedimentary ones show layering or bedding planes indicative of depositional environments.

Metamorphic rocks may display foliation—a banded appearance caused by alignment of minerals under high-pressure conditions. Observing these characteristics allows individuals without specialized equipment to begin identifying unknown samples confidently.

Additionally, hardness testing using tools like the Mohs scale provides further clues regarding composition. For instance, harder minerals found in certain rock types suggest higher resistance against scratching than softer counterparts.

Practical Applications Across Industries

The versatility of different rock types extends beyond academic interest into numerous industrial sectors. From construction materials used daily across cities worldwide to artistic expressions seen in sculptures and architecture, every application highlights the importance of selecting appropriate stone choices wisely.

In construction, granite and basalt serve as durable building stones because of their strength and durability properties. Limestone is frequently utilized in road construction projects due to its ability to bind well with concrete mixtures.

Landscaping professionals rely heavily upon flagstones made from sandstone or slate since these offer attractive aesthetics along with functional benefits such as slip-resistance on walkways. Tips for Identifying Unknown Rock Samples

Finding unidentified pieces necessitates employing systematic approach combining visual cues physical tests conducted carefully avoiding damage specimen investigated thoroughly. Begin observing color shape pattern noticeable initially before proceeding deeper investigations requiring closer scrutiny.

Scratching test determines relative hardness level via comparing against standard references listed Mohs Scale. Testing scratch marks left behind after rubbing against designated objects informs approximate position occupied particular mineral within hierarchy established long ago scientists.

Checking presence absence streak reveals additional data about composition nature substance analyzed. Rubbing powder obtained freshly broken edge onto unglazed porcelain tile generates characteristic lines aiding classification efforts considerably.

Examining internal structures utilizing hand lenses reveals crystalline arrangements typical igneous bodies contrast sharply against fibrous matrices commonly associated sedimentary origins.
